Задать вопрос
@ZAMPOREZKE

Почему не работает условие?

Не могу понять почему не срабатывает
var name = prompt("Введите ваше имя", "");

if (name != null) {
	alert(name);
}
else
{
	alert("Вы не ввели имя!");
	
}
  • Вопрос задан
  • 103 просмотра
Подписаться 1 Простой Комментировать
Помогут разобраться в теме Все курсы
  • Яндекс Практикум
    Фронтенд-разработчик
    10 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Яндекс Практикум
    Мидл фронтенд-разработчик
    5 месяцев
    Далее
Решения вопроса 2
twobomb
@twobomb
var name = prompt("Введите ваше имя", "");

if (name.trim() != "") 
  alert(name);
else
  alert("Вы не ввели имя!");
Ответ написан
Комментировать
@Strannyk
name всегда будет строкой.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ы